8 Days Blue Cruise: Bodrum – Datca – Fethiye (7 Nights onboard a traditional Gulet)
Day 1 Choice Experience
WELCOME TO BODRUM: GATEWAY TO AEGEAN
Board your gulet at Bodrum Harbor after 4 PM and begin your Turkish adventure. Before departure, take time to explore this lively coastal town — home to Bodrum Castle, the Underwater Archaeology Museum, and the ancient amphitheater overlooking the sea. After a warm welcome and dinner onboard, your captain will set sail toward Karaada Island — famous for its natural thermal springs and tranquil coves. As the sun sets over the Aegean, relax and soak in the peaceful start to your journey.
Day 2 Choice Experience
ANCIENT WONDERS OF CNIDUS & TRANQUIL PALAMUTBUKU
Wake up to the serene beauty of Cnidus Harbor, once a bustling trade hub in the Roman and Byzantine eras. Explore the ancient city of Knidos, often called the “Gate of the Aegean,” with highlights including the Temple of Aphrodite, twin harbors, and grand theaters that overlook the sea. After lunch, cruise to Palamutbuku Beach, renowned for its transparent waters — perfect for swimming, snorkeling, and relaxing in nearby seaside cafes. Enjoy an afternoon tea as the sun dips behind the hills, followed by dinner under a star-studded sky.
Day 3 Choice Experience
THE TIMELESS CHARM OF DATÇA
Today, anchor at Datça, a charming seaside town where history and beauty blend seamlessly. Stroll through its cobblestone streets lined with bougainvillea, browse boutique shops, and taste local honey and olive oil. Venture to the ancient ruins of Knidos Peninsula, where the remnants of a temple dedicated to Aphrodite overlook the sparkling turquoise sea. Datça’s peaceful ambiance and natural allure make it one of the Aegean coast’s best-kept secrets.
Day 4 Choice Experience
HIDDEN HARBORS: SERÇE PORT & BOZUKKALE
Start your day surrounded by the emerald waters of Serçe Port, a quiet inlet framed by rugged cliffs. This spot, once a key trade stop during Byzantine times, offers crystal-clear waters ideal for swimming or kayaking. Continue cruising to Bozukkale, where you’ll find the remains of an ancient fortress once used as a naval base. Wander through the ruins, take in panoramic sea views, or simply unwind on deck as your gulet gently rocks in the bay.
Day 5 Choice Experience
SERENITY AT EKINCIK BAY
Sail into Ekincik Bay, one of the most serene and scenic spots on Turkey’s southern coast. Surrounded by pine-clad mountains, this tranquil bay offers an ideal day of swimming, sunbathing, and water sports. Optional: Take a small riverboat excursion to Dalyan, where you can see the Lycian rock tombs, explore Kaunos ruins, and bathe in natural mud springs. Back onboard, enjoy dinner while the sounds of nature echo across the bay.
Day 6 Choice Experience
CLEOPATRA´S BATH & BEDRI RAHMI BAY
This morning, dive into history at Cleopatra’s Bath, where legend says the Egyptian queen herself once swam in the warm, mineral-rich waters. Swim among the sunken ruins of a Roman bath surrounded by lush pine forests. Next, sail to Bedri Rahmi Bay, named after a beloved Turkish artist and poet. Explore hidden Lycian rock tombs, snorkel in turquoise waters, or relax on deck while surrounded by pure tranquility.
Day 7 Choice Experience
THE 12 ISLANDS OF GÖCEK & YASSICA ISLANDS
Today, you’ll explore the 12 Islands of Göcek, each with its own charm — from untouched coves and sea caves to lush islets alive with bird song. Glide across clear blue waters, keeping an eye out for dolphins and Caretta caretta sea turtles. Later, stop at the Yassıca Islands, a small chain of islets surrounded by calm lagoons and hidden ruins. Swim, snorkel, or simply enjoy the breathtaking Mediterranean scenery as your voyage nears its end. Meals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ner, Afternoon Tea, Fruit Service Gulet Traditional Gulet
Day 8 Choice Experience
FAREWELL IN FETHIYE
Enjoy a leisurely breakfast onboard before disembarking at Fethiye Harbor around 9:00 AM. Before you go, explore Fethiye’s highlights — from Ece Saray Marina and the Lycian stone sarcophagi to Çalış Beach. Wander local markets or relax at a seaside café before your onward journey. A perfect farewell to a week of sun, sea, and history along the Turkish Riviera.

A Blue Cruise is a multi-day sailing journey along Turkey’s coast aboard a traditional wooden gulet. You’ll explore bays, islands, and ancient sites while enjoying full meals and onboard accommodation — it’s like a floating boutique hotel!
Not at all! Your gulet is captained and crewed by experienced sailors. All navigation, meals, and daily operations are handled for you — you just relax and enjoy the journey.
Bring light clothing, swimsuits, a hat, sunscreen, sandals, and comfortable walking shoes. Don’t forget a reusable water bottle and a light jacket for breezy evenings.
Yes! You’ll have plenty of opportunities for swimming, snorkeling, and light water sports at many stops. Basic gear is usually provided onboard, but you’re welcome to bring your own equipment.
The ideal time for cruising Turkey’s coast is from May to October, when the weather is sunny, the sea is warm, and the coastal towns are lively. June and September offer the perfect balance of pleasant temperatures and fewer crowds.
